Biography

Jon Busck Arnfred is a guest researcher at Aalborg University, contributing to various research projects and publications since 2020. He has been involved in multiple collaborations focusing on specialized practices in education. His notable projects include 'Research SDQ as a Basic Tool for PPR', where he serves as the Principal Investigator. Requirements for Aalborg University

Master Program
Requirements
IELTS
Overall
Required:6.5
TOEFL
Total
Required:85
Prerequisites
Relevant Bachelor's degree English proficiency level B
Application Checklist
  • Bachelor's diploma and transcripts
  • Official English translation of documents
  • Proof of English proficiency
  • Copy of passport or ID
  • Curriculum Vitae (CV)
Specialization Notes

Requirements apply generally to Master's programs across departments including Sociology, Business, and Engineering at Aalborg University.
